* [GIT PULL] extcon next for 4.8
@ 2016-07-05 11:04 ` Chanwoo Choi
2016-07-13 6:08 ` Chanwoo Choi
` (2 more replies)
0 siblings, 3 replies; 5+ messages in thread
From: Chanwoo Choi @ 2016-07-05 11:04 UTC (permalink / raw)
To: Greg KH; +Cc: 함명주, Kyungmin Park, linux-kernel
Dear Greg,
This is extcon-next pull request for v4.8. I add detailed description of
this pull request on below. Please pull extcon with following updates.
Best Regards,
Chanwoo Choi
The following changes since commit 33688abb2802ff3a230bd2441f765477b94cc89e:
Linux 4.7-rc4 (2016-06-19 21:30:02 -0700)
are available in the git repository at:
git://git.kernel.org/pub/scm/linux/kernel/git/chanwoo/extcon.git tags/extcon-next-for-4.8
for you to fetch changes up to 1b6cf310103799f371066453f55755088b008be0:
extcon: adc-jack: add suspend/resume support (2016-07-02 14:31:34 +0900)
----------------------------------------------------------------
Update extcon for 4.8
Detailed description for patchset:
1. Update the extcon-gpio.c driver
- Use PM wakeirq APIs and support to check the state of external connector
when wake-up from suspend state if the interrupt of external connector is
not used as wakeup source.
- Support for ACPI gpio interface
2. Remove deprecated extcon APIs using the legacy cable name
- The extcon framework handle the external connector only by unique id
instead of legacy cable name to prevent the problem.
- Removed functions
: extcon_get_cable_state()
: extcon_set_cable_state()
: extcon_register_interest()
: extcon_unregister_interest()
- It has the dependency on the axp288_charger.c driver.
So, this pull request includes the 'ib-extcon-powersupply-4.8'
immutable branch to protect the merge conflict.
3. Support the resource-managed function for extcon_register_notifier
- Add the devm_extcon_register/unregister_notifier() funticon to handle
the resource automatically by resource managed functions and split out
the resource-managed function from extcon core to seprate file(devres.c).
4. Supprot the suspend/resume for extcon-adc-jack.c driver
- Add the support the suspend/resume function to use extcon-adc-jack.c
as wakeup source.
5. Fix the minor issue
- Check the return value of find_cable_index_by_id()
- Move the struct extcon_cable to extcon core from header file
because it should be only handled on extcon core.
- Add the missing of_node_put() after calling of_parse_phandle()
to decrement the reference count.
----------------------------------------------------------------
Arnd Bergmann (1):
extcon: link devres into core module
Chanwoo Choi (7):
power: axp288_charger: Replace deprecatd API of extcon
extcon: Remove the deprecated extcon functions
Merge branch 'ib-extcon-powersupply-4.8' into extcon-next
extcon: Move struct extcon_cable from header file to core
extcon: Split out the resource-managed functions from extcon core
extcon: Add resource-managed functions to register extcon notifier
extcon: Fix the wrong description about extcon_set/get_cable_state_()
Charles Keepax (1):
extcon: arizona: Update binding docs to mention new defines for GPSW
Grygorii Strashko (1):
extcon: usb-gpio: switch to use pm wakeirq apis
Lu Baolu (2):
extcon: usb-gpio: add device binding for platform device
extcon: usb-gpio: add support for ACPI gpio interface
Peter Chen (1):
extcon: add missing of_node_put after calling of_parse_phandle
Roger Quadros (1):
extcon: usb-gpio: Don't miss event during suspend/resume
Stephen Boyd (1):
extcon: Check for incorrect connection type in notifier register
Venkat Reddy Talla (1):
extcon: adc-jack: add suspend/resume support
.../devicetree/bindings/extcon/extcon-arizona.txt | 3 +-
drivers/extcon/Makefile | 3 +-
drivers/extcon/devres.c | 216 +++++++++++++
drivers/extcon/extcon-adc-jack.c | 34 ++
drivers/extcon/extcon-usb-gpio.c | 32 +-
drivers/extcon/extcon.c | 344 +++------------------
drivers/power/axp288_charger.c | 77 +++--
include/linux/extcon.h | 115 +++----
include/linux/extcon/extcon-adc-jack.h | 2 +
9 files changed, 416 insertions(+), 410 deletions(-)
create mode 100644 drivers/extcon/devres.c
^ permalink raw reply [flat|nested] 5+ messages in thread
* Re: [GIT PULL] extcon next for 4.8
2016-07-05 11:04 ` [GIT PULL] extcon next for 4.8 Chanwoo Choi
@ 2016-07-13 6:08 ` Chanwoo Choi
2016-07-14 3:02 ` Greg KH
2016-08-30 12:08 ` Greg KH
2 siblings, 0 replies; 5+ messages in thread
From: Chanwoo Choi @ 2016-07-13 6:08 UTC (permalink / raw)
To: Greg KH; +Cc: 함명주, Kyungmin Park, linux-kernel, cw00.choi
Dear Greg,
Please pull this extcon request.
This pull request includes missing patches[1] for v4.7.
[1] https://lkml.org/lkml/2016/5/16/268
Best Regards,
Chanwoo Choi
On 2016년 07월 05일 20:04, Chanwoo Choi wrote:
> Dear Greg,
>
> This is extcon-next pull request for v4.8. I add detailed description of
> this pull request on below. Please pull extcon with following updates.
>
> Best Regards,
> Chanwoo Choi
>
> The following changes since commit 33688abb2802ff3a230bd2441f765477b94cc89e:
>
> Linux 4.7-rc4 (2016-06-19 21:30:02 -0700)
>
> are available in the git repository at:
>
> git://git.kernel.org/pub/scm/linux/kernel/git/chanwoo/extcon.git tags/extcon-next-for-4.8
>
> for you to fetch changes up to 1b6cf310103799f371066453f55755088b008be0:
>
> extcon: adc-jack: add suspend/resume support (2016-07-02 14:31:34 +0900)
>
> ----------------------------------------------------------------
> Update extcon for 4.8
>
> Detailed description for patchset:
> 1. Update the extcon-gpio.c driver
> - Use PM wakeirq APIs and support to check the state of external connector
> when wake-up from suspend state if the interrupt of external connector is
> not used as wakeup source.
> - Support for ACPI gpio interface
>
> 2. Remove deprecated extcon APIs using the legacy cable name
> - The extcon framework handle the external connector only by unique id
> instead of legacy cable name to prevent the problem.
> - Removed functions
> : extcon_get_cable_state()
> : extcon_set_cable_state()
> : extcon_register_interest()
> : extcon_unregister_interest()
> - It has the dependency on the axp288_charger.c driver.
> So, this pull request includes the 'ib-extcon-powersupply-4.8'
> immutable branch to protect the merge conflict.
>
> 3. Support the resource-managed function for extcon_register_notifier
> - Add the devm_extcon_register/unregister_notifier() funticon to handle
> the resource automatically by resource managed functions and split out
> the resource-managed function from extcon core to seprate file(devres.c).
>
> 4. Supprot the suspend/resume for extcon-adc-jack.c driver
> - Add the support the suspend/resume function to use extcon-adc-jack.c
> as wakeup source.
>
> 5. Fix the minor issue
> - Check the return value of find_cable_index_by_id()
> - Move the struct extcon_cable to extcon core from header file
> because it should be only handled on extcon core.
> - Add the missing of_node_put() after calling of_parse_phandle()
> to decrement the reference count.
>
> ----------------------------------------------------------------
> Arnd Bergmann (1):
> extcon: link devres into core module
>
> Chanwoo Choi (7):
> power: axp288_charger: Replace deprecatd API of extcon
> extcon: Remove the deprecated extcon functions
> Merge branch 'ib-extcon-powersupply-4.8' into extcon-next
> extcon: Move struct extcon_cable from header file to core
> extcon: Split out the resource-managed functions from extcon core
> extcon: Add resource-managed functions to register extcon notifier
> extcon: Fix the wrong description about extcon_set/get_cable_state_()
>
> Charles Keepax (1):
> extcon: arizona: Update binding docs to mention new defines for GPSW
>
> Grygorii Strashko (1):
> extcon: usb-gpio: switch to use pm wakeirq apis
>
> Lu Baolu (2):
> extcon: usb-gpio: add device binding for platform device
> extcon: usb-gpio: add support for ACPI gpio interface
>
> Peter Chen (1):
> extcon: add missing of_node_put after calling of_parse_phandle
>
> Roger Quadros (1):
> extcon: usb-gpio: Don't miss event during suspend/resume
>
> Stephen Boyd (1):
> extcon: Check for incorrect connection type in notifier register
>
> Venkat Reddy Talla (1):
> extcon: adc-jack: add suspend/resume support
>
> .../devicetree/bindings/extcon/extcon-arizona.txt | 3 +-
> drivers/extcon/Makefile | 3 +-
> drivers/extcon/devres.c | 216 +++++++++++++
> drivers/extcon/extcon-adc-jack.c | 34 ++
> drivers/extcon/extcon-usb-gpio.c | 32 +-
> drivers/extcon/extcon.c | 344 +++------------------
> drivers/power/axp288_charger.c | 77 +++--
> include/linux/extcon.h | 115 +++----
> include/linux/extcon/extcon-adc-jack.h | 2 +
> 9 files changed, 416 insertions(+), 410 deletions(-)
> create mode 100644 drivers/extcon/devres.c
>
>
>
^ permalink raw reply [flat|nested] 5+ messages in thread
* Re: [GIT PULL] extcon next for 4.8
2016-07-05 11:04 ` [GIT PULL] extcon next for 4.8 Chanwoo Choi
2016-07-13 6:08 ` Chanwoo Choi
@ 2016-07-14 3:02 ` Greg KH
2016-08-30 12:08 ` Greg KH
2 siblings, 0 replies; 5+ messages in thread
From: Greg KH @ 2016-07-14 3:02 UTC (permalink / raw)
To: Chanwoo Choi; +Cc: 함명주, Kyungmin Park, linux-kernel
On Tue, Jul 05, 2016 at 08:04:08PM +0900, Chanwoo Choi wrote:
> Dear Greg,
>
> This is extcon-next pull request for v4.8. I add detailed description of
> this pull request on below. Please pull extcon with following updates.
>
> Best Regards,
> Chanwoo Choi
>
> The following changes since commit 33688abb2802ff3a230bd2441f765477b94cc89e:
>
> Linux 4.7-rc4 (2016-06-19 21:30:02 -0700)
>
> are available in the git repository at:
>
> git://git.kernel.org/pub/scm/linux/kernel/git/chanwoo/extcon.git tags/extcon-next-for-4.8
Pulled and pushed out, thanks.
greg k-h
^ permalink raw reply [flat|nested] 5+ messages in thread
* Re: [GIT PULL] extcon next for 4.8
2016-07-05 11:04 ` [GIT PULL] extcon next for 4.8 Chanwoo Choi
2016-07-13 6:08 ` Chanwoo Choi
2016-07-14 3:02 ` Greg KH
@ 2016-08-30 12:08 ` Greg KH
2016-08-30 12:18 ` Chanwoo Choi
2 siblings, 1 reply; 5+ messages in thread
From: Greg KH @ 2016-08-30 12:08 UTC (permalink / raw)
To: Chanwoo Choi; +Cc: 함명주, Kyungmin Park, linux-kernel
On Tue, Jul 05, 2016 at 08:04:08PM +0900, Chanwoo Choi wrote:
> Dear Greg,
>
> This is extcon-next pull request for v4.8. I add detailed description of
> this pull request on below. Please pull extcon with following updates.
>
> Best Regards,
> Chanwoo Choi
>
> The following changes since commit 33688abb2802ff3a230bd2441f765477b94cc89e:
>
> Linux 4.7-rc4 (2016-06-19 21:30:02 -0700)
>
> are available in the git repository at:
>
> git://git.kernel.org/pub/scm/linux/kernel/git/chanwoo/extcon.git tags/extcon-next-for-4.8
I missed this, right? Sorry about that, can you split this up into bug
fixes for 4.8-final and then new stuff for 4.9?
thanks,
greg k-h
^ permalink raw reply [flat|nested] 5+ messages in thread
* Re: [GIT PULL] extcon next for 4.8
2016-08-30 12:08 ` Greg KH
@ 2016-08-30 12:18 ` Chanwoo Choi
0 siblings, 0 replies; 5+ messages in thread
From: Chanwoo Choi @ 2016-08-30 12:18 UTC (permalink / raw)
To: Greg KH; +Cc: 함명주, Kyungmin Park, linux-kernel
Dear Greg,
On 2016년 08월 30일 21:08, Greg KH wrote:
> On Tue, Jul 05, 2016 at 08:04:08PM +0900, Chanwoo Choi wrote:
>> Dear Greg,
>>
>> This is extcon-next pull request for v4.8. I add detailed description of
>> this pull request on below. Please pull extcon with following updates.
>>
>> Best Regards,
>> Chanwoo Choi
>>
>> The following changes since commit 33688abb2802ff3a230bd2441f765477b94cc89e:
>>
>> Linux 4.7-rc4 (2016-06-19 21:30:02 -0700)
>>
>> are available in the git repository at:
>>
>> git://git.kernel.org/pub/scm/linux/kernel/git/chanwoo/extcon.git tags/extcon-next-for-4.8
>
> I missed this, right? Sorry about that, can you split this up into bug
You already pulled this request.
So, these patches was merged on 4.8-rc1.
> fixes for 4.8-final and then new stuff for 4.9?
For v4.9 of extcon,
I'll send the pull request after releasing the 4.8-rc6.
--
Best Regards,
Chanwoo Choi
^ permalink raw reply [flat|nested] 5+ messages in thread
end of thread, other threads:[~2016-08-30 12:18 UTC | newest]
Thread overview: 5+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
[not found] <CGME20160705110439epcas1p11676db0380440b98cc46a087ba981fd0@epcas1p1.samsung.com>
2016-07-05 11:04 ` [GIT PULL] extcon next for 4.8 Chanwoo Choi
2016-07-13 6:08 ` Chanwoo Choi
2016-07-14 3:02 ` Greg KH
2016-08-30 12:08 ` Greg KH
2016-08-30 12:18 ` Chanwoo Choi
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).